Введение
В быстро меняющемся мире разработки Agile поддержание хорошо подготовленного бэклога является основой успеха. Сессии по подготовке бэклога служат компасом, направляя команду на эффективное планирование спринтов и максимальную отдачу для клиента. В этом руководстве мы пройдем пошаговый процесс овладения искусством подготовки бэклога, обеспечивая, чтобы ваша команда оставалась гибкой, адаптивной и согласованной с бизнес-приоритетами.
Что такое подготовка продукта-бэклога?
А продуктовый бэклог Scrumвыступает в качестве динамического списка задач для проекта. Ответственность за создание, поддержание и регулярную перестановку этого списка функций, которые необходимо реализовать, лежит на владельце продукта. Цель — оставаться гибким к возникающим требованиям, отзывам клиентов и изменениям на рынке.
Процесс включает подготовку продуктового бэклога — важную деятельность, которая закладывает основу для планирования спринта. В ходе подготовки элементы, находящиеся в верхней части продуктового бэклога, уточняются и, скорее всего, будут включены в следующий спринт. По мере продвижения вниз по бэклогу элементы становятся менее конкретными и могут представлять собой более крупные или сложные идеи. Эти значительные блоки необходимо разбивать на более мелкие части по мере приближения к верхней части продуктового бэклога. Это обеспечивает более плавный переход от идеи к реализации, что соответствует позиции Гунтера Верхейена относительно ценности продуктового бэклога.

В этом руководстве мы пройдем пошаговый процесс овладения искусством подготовки бэклога, обеспечивая, чтобы ваша команда оставалась гибкой, адаптивной и согласованной с бизнес-приоритетами.
1. Планируйте регулярные сессии подготовки бэклога:
- Планируйте повторяющиеся сессии, как правило, проводимые в конце каждого спринта или с частотой, соответствующей рабочему процессу вашей команды.
2. Соберите правильную команду:
- Пригласите ключевых заинтересованных сторон, включая менеджеров продуктов, владельцев продуктов, разработчиков, тестировщиков и других соответствующих членов команды.
3. Просмотрите текущий бэклог:
- Начните каждую сессию с просмотра существующего бэклога. Определите завершенные элементы, находящиеся в процессе выполнения, и те, которые еще не начаты.
4. Удалите устаревшие элементы:
- Удалите все элементы бэклога, которые больше не актуальны или не нужны. Поддерживайте фокус бэклога на том, что действительно важно.
5. Приоритизируйте элементы бэклога:
- Совместно приоритизируйте оставшиеся элементы на основе бизнес-ценности, зависимостей и потребностей клиентов. Используйте методы, такие как MoSCoW (обязательные, желательные, возможные, необязательные), для классификации приоритетов.
6. Разбейте крупные задачи:
- Если какие-либо элементы бэклога слишком крупные, разбейте их на более мелкие, управляемые задачи. Это облегчает оценку, отслеживание прогресса и распределение между членами команды.
7. Определите критерии приемки:
- Убедитесь, что каждый элемент бэклога имеет четкие и согласованные критерии приемки. Это помогает избежать недопонимания и обеспечивает общее понимание того, что означает «готово».
8. Оцените усилия:
- Используйте методы, такие как баллы истории или оценка времени, для определения усилий, необходимых для каждой задачи. Это помогает в планировании вместимости и обязательствах спринта.
9. Определите зависимости:
- Выделите любые зависимости между элементами бэклога. Это критически важно для эффективного планирования спринта и управления ожиданиями относительно сроков доставки.
10. При необходимости скорректируйте приоритеты:
- Будьте гибкими. Если произошли изменения в бизнес-приоритетах или рыночных условиях, будьте готовы соответствующим образом скорректировать бэклог.
11. Создайте задачи для следующего спринта:
- На основе приоритизированного и уточненного бэклога создайте набор задач, над которыми команда будет работать в следующем спринте.
12. Сообщить о изменениях:
- Убедитесь, что все осведомлены о изменениях, внесенных во время сессии по подготовке бэклога. Коммуникация имеет ключевое значение для согласованности внутри команды.
13. Документировать выводы и решения:
- Ведите подробную документацию по обсуждениям, решениям и выводам, полученным во время сессии. Это обеспечивает ценный источник информации для будущих обсуждений и способствует непрерывному улучшению.
14. Повторить снова:
- Подготовка бэклога — это итеративный процесс. Регулярно пересматривайте и уточняйте бэклог, чтобы адаптироваться к изменяющимся требованиям иприоритетам.
Следуя этим шагам, ваша команда сможет поддерживать хорошо организованный, приоритизированный бэклог, который служит динамическим руководством для вашего процесса агильной разработки.
Краткое содержание
Изучите тонкости подготовки бэклога — от подбора правильной команды доприоритизациии уточнения задач. Узнайте, как устранять устаревшие элементы, разбивать сложные задачи и точно оценивать усилия. Узнайте важность четких критериев приемки, выявления зависимостей и гибкости в условиях меняющихся приоритетов. С этим руководством вы сможете обеспечить команду возможностью формировать динамичный бэклог, который не только отражает текущие потребности проекта, но и создает основу для бесперебойной агильной разработки.











